Copart, Inc. Announces Upcoming Earnings Release for Q1 Fiscal 2026
1. Key Details of the Earnings Announcement
Copart, Inc. (NASDAQ: CPRT), a prominent player in the online vehicle auction industry, has announced plans to release its earnings for the first quarter of fiscal year 2026. The financial results will be disclosed after the market closes on Thursday, November 20, 2025, at 4:00 p.m. Eastern Time (3:00 p.m. Central Time).

3. About Copart: A Leader in Vehicle Auctions
Founded in 1982, Copart has established itself as a global leader in online vehicle auctions. The company leverages innovative technology to connect vehicle consigners with approximately 1 million members across more than 185 countries.
Copart serves a diverse clientele, offering a comprehensive suite of vehicle remarketing services tailored for insurance companies, financial institutions, dealers, rental car companies, charities, fleet operators, and individual consumers. The company's auction platform facilitates transactions for dealers, dismantlers, rebuilders, exporters, and the general public.
With operations spanning over 250 locations in 11 countries, Copart has demonstrated remarkable growth, selling more than 4 million units in the last fiscal year alone. The company's vast operational footprint includes the United States, Canada, the United Kingdom, Brazil, the Republic of Ireland, Germany, Finland, the United Arab Emirates, Oman, Bahrain, and Spain.
